6.9.1 Moving Rogue APs to the Allowed AP List
The
Active APs
screen enables the user to view the list of detected rogue APs and, if necessary,
select and move an AP into a list of allowed devices. This is helpful when the settings defined within
the
Rogue AP Detection
screen inadvertently detect and define a device as a rogue AP.
To move detected rogue APs into a list of allowed APs:
1.
Select
Network Configuration
->
Wireless
->
Rogue AP Detection
->
Active APs
from
the access point menu tree.
Del (Delete)
Click the
Delete
button to remove the highlighted line from the
Rule Management field. The MAC and ESS address information
previously defined is no longer applicable unless the previous
configuration is restored.
Delete All
Click the
Delete All
button to remove all entries from the Rule
Management field. All MAC and ESS address information
previously defined is no longer applicable unless the previous
configuration is restored.
Any MAC
Select the
Any MAC
checkbox to prevent a device’s MAC address
(whether it is a known device MAC address or not) from being
considered a rogue device.
MAC Address
Click
Add,
and enter the device MAC address to be excluded from
classification as a rogue device.
Any ESSID
Select the
Any ESSid
checkbox to prevent a device’s ESSID
(whether it is a known device ESSID or not) from being considered
a rogue device
ESSID
Click
Add
,
and enter the name of a device ESSID to be excluded
from classification as a rogue device. Do not use < > | " & \ ?
as characters for the ESSID name.
